Comprehensive Guide to Aerial Lift Hazard Assessment

What is the Aerial Lift Site Hazard Assessment Form?

The Aerial Lift Site Hazard Assessment Form is a crucial document in the realm of workplace safety. It helps operators identify hazards associated with aerial lifts, thereby enhancing safety protocols. This form is essential in various scenarios, particularly in construction sites, warehouses, and any environment where aerial lifts or elevating work platforms are utilized.
Key benefits of utilizing this assessment form include improved safety for operators, compliance with safety regulations, and a streamlined process for identifying and addressing potential risks. By employing the aerial lift hazard assessment form, organizations can ensure a safer working environment, reducing the likelihood of accidents and injuries.

Key Features of the Aerial Lift Site Hazard Assessment Form

The Aerial Lift Site Hazard Assessment Form includes several essential elements designed to aid in thorough hazard assessment. These features consist of:
  • Fillable fields and checkboxes tailored for evaluating site conditions and load capacity.
  • Sections dedicated to documenting overhead obstructions and various surface conditions.
  • Detailed instructions guiding operators through a comprehensive evaluation process.
These features ensure that operators can accurately assess all potential hazards before embarking on aerial lift operations.
